Default Door & Hardtop Removal & Storage

I know how to remove the full metal doors and I have an idea on how to remove the hardtop just haven't done it yet, but I was wondering was there an easier method to transport the doors & top to a storage location & is there a proper way of storing the doors and hardtop? Can the hardtop be stored a location that's not climate controlled like in a hot building during the summer?

The hardtop was designed to be exposed to the elements all the time. The heat won't affect it.
